Joint Director Agriculture Extension conducts Field Visit of Bhalwal Block

Inspects Progress of various farmers welfare programmes

Jammu , 07 May 2020

Joint Director Agriculture Extension, Jammu, Bal Krishan Chandan today conducted an extensive visit of Bhalwal Block to assess the progress of various Farmers' Welfare  programmes including National Adaptation Fund for Climate Change (NAFCC).He was accompanied by Subject Matter Specialist, Regional Level, J. C Raina, Sub Divisional  Agriculture Officer, Marh,  M. R. Rakwal, SCA Akhnoor Arun Jaral and AEO  Bhalwal, Vandana Kotwal  besides others officers and staff members. He inspected various works like  Vermicompost Units, individual Borewells, Community Borewells set up under NAFCC Project by the Department at Raipur, Bherha, Tawa, Marjali, Bhalwal and Lower Gharota  Villages.Interacting with the farmers, Joint Director asked them to diversify their farming activities under Vegetable Cultivation, Apiculture, Mushroom Growing, Seed Production  and adoption of latest agriculture machinery to achieve the goal of doubling the farmer’s income. He stressed on construction of Rainwater Harvesting Structures utilizing  uncultivated farm catchment areas including roof tops/open areas around buildings.Earlier, he inspected the ongoing works of Soil Testing Laboratory under NAFCC Project at  Bhalwal. He also inaugurated one Mushroom Unit constructed on 75% Subsidy at Village Upper Amb under Capex Budget. He was also apprised that 20 Bore-wells, 14 Water  Harvesting Tanks and 32 Vermicomposting Units have been completed under NAFCC Project.Agriculture Officers Dr. Vijay Koul, Dr. Sarvjeet Singh, Dr. Jatinder Verma, Dr. Anuj  Anand, Dr. Madhu Rani, Dr. Sonika Kotwal and Dr. Sudakshna Verma apprised the Joint Director about achievements of various farming schemes under implementation in their  respective areas.
